Competition Format

 

Preliminary Round
April 5th - April 9th, 2018
8 Nations, 2 Groups, the 1st and 2nd Nations from Group A will qualify for the Semifinals, the 3rd and 4th Nations from Group A and the 1st and 2nd Nations from Group B will qualify for the Quarterfinals
I
Knockout Round
April 10th - April 14th, 2018
6 Nations, Quarterfinals, Semifinals, Bronze Medal Match and Gold Medal Match, the winning Nation will be the Women's Basketball Tournament at the Commonwealth Games 2018 Champion

Group A
Australian Eastern Standard Time (GMT +10)

 

Canada CAN.gif 80 - 54 ENG.gif England
Quarter-by-Quarter: 15-15, 26-17, 27-11, 12-11
April 6th 2018, h. 18:30, Townsville Entertainment and Convention Centre, Townsville

 

Australia AUS.gif 113 - 53 MOZ.gif Mozambique
Quarter-by-Quarter: 25-9, 25-11, 36-14, 27-19
April 6th 2018, h. 21:00, Townsville Entertainment and Convention Centre, Townsville

 

Mozambique MOZ.gif 51 - 78 ENG.gif England
Quarter-by-Quarter: 14-19, 13-17, 20-22, 4-20
April 8th 2018, h. 11:30, Townsville Entertainment and Convention Centre, Townsville

 

Australia AUS.gif 100 - 61 CAN.gif Canada
Quarter-by-Quarter: 28-7, 22-13, 19-22, 31-19
April 8th 2018, h. 18:30, Townsville Entertainment and Convention Centre, Townsville

 

England ENG.gif 55 - 118 AUS.gif Australia
Quarter-by-Quarter: 15-31, 9-30, 18-33, 13-24
April 9th 2018, h. 17:30, Townsville Entertainment and Convention Centre, Townsville

 

Canada CAN.gif 85 - 53 MOZ.gif Mozambique
Quarter-by-Quarter: 28-11, 15-17, 28-13, 14-12
April 9th 2018, h. 20:00, Townsville Entertainment and Convention Centre, Townsville

Group B
Australian Eastern Standard Time (GMT +10)

 

Jamaica JAM.gif 66 - 57 IND.gif India
Quarter-by-Quarter: 16-14, 15-13, 17-16, 18-14
April 5th 2018, h. 18:30, Cairns Convention Centre, Cairns

 

New Zealand NZL.gif 86 - 44 MAS.gif Malaysia
Quarter-by-Quarter: 24-10, 27-15, 15-3, 20-16
April 5th 2018, h. 21:00, Cairns Convention Centre, Cairns

 

New Zealand NZL.gif 80 - 49 JAM.gif Jamaica
Quarter-by-Quarter: 17-16, 24-9, 19-14, 20-10
April 7th 2018, h. 11:30, Cairns Convention Centre, Cairns

 

Malaysia MAS.gif 85 - 72 IND.gif India
Quarter-by-Quarter: 20-25, 28-12, 11-18, 26-17
April 7th 2018, h. 18:30, Cairns Convention Centre, Cairns

 

India IND.gif 55 - 90 NZL.gif New Zealand
Quarter-by-Quarter: 12-31, 10-23, 19-19, 14-17
April 8th 2018, h. 17:30, Cairns Convention Centre, Cairns

 

Jamaica JAM.gif 81 - 58 MAS.gif Malaysia
Quarter-by-Quarter: 21-21, 19-9, 17-17, 24-11
April 8th 2018, h. 20:00, Cairns Convention Centre, Cairns

Semifinals
Australian Eastern Standard Time (GMT +10)

 

Australia AUS.gif 109 - 50 NZL.gif New Zealand
Quarter-by-Quarter: 25-12, 28-16, 30-6, 26-16
April 13th 2018, h. 21:00, Gold Coast Convention and Exhibition Centre, Gold Coast

I
England ENG.gif 65 - 53 CAN.gif Canada
Quarter-by-Quarter: 16-14, 19-5, 19-19, 11-12
April 13th 2018, h. 18:30, Gold Coast Convention and Exhibition Centre, Gold Coast


 

Bronze Medal Match
Australian Eastern Standard Time (GMT +10)

 

New Zealand NZL.gif 74 - 58 CAN.gif Canada
Quarter-by-Quarter: 16-12, 18-14, 23-13, 17-19
April 14th 2018, h. 18:00, Gold Coast Convention and Exhibition Centre, Gold Coast


 

Gold Medal Match
Australian Eastern Standard Time (GMT +10)

 

Australia AUS.gif 99 - 55 ENG.gif England
Quarter-by-Quarter: 26-10, 23-21, 29-16, 21-8
April 14th 2018, h. 20:30, Gold Coast Convention and Exhibition Centre, Gold Coast
